Since I was unable to find a specific answer to how can one create a Dell recovery disk from within Linux, I decided to write the steps here.
If you write the CD image directly to the USB drive (or create a new partition and write it there), the laptop will not boot. You need your USB media to be in FAT32 format with the contents of the recovery ISO.
